#71b0f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71b0f1 is composed of 44.3% red, 69%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 27%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 210.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 69.4%. #71b0f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#0061e3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#71b0f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71b0f1 has RGB values of R:113, G:176,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7450865.

Shades and Tints of #71b0f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eef6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#71b0f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b1b5 is the less saturated color, while #65b0fd is the most saturated one.
